Foote Spring is a spring in Wyoming, at a modelled 2,110 m. Elizabeth Mountain stands 3,150 m to the south-southeast, 24 miles off. The nearest named place is Crompton Spring, a spring 1.2 miles away. Mirror Lake Scenic Byway - WY Section passes 4.1 miles off. 60 named places lie within 25 miles, 28 of them named summits.
